Miller" , Jakub Kicinski , netdev@vger.kernel.org, Rob Herring , devicetree@vger.kernel.org, Sebastian Andrzej Siewior , Richard Cochran , Kamil Alkhouri , ilias.apalodimas@linaro.org, Kurt Kanzenbach Subject: [PATCH net-next v7 3/8] net: dsa: Add DSA driver for Hirschmann Hellcreek switches Date: Wed, 28 Oct 2020 08:42:16 +0100 Message-Id: <20201028074221.29326-4-kurt@linutronix.de> In-Reply-To: <20201028074221.29326-1-kurt@linutronix.de> References: <20201028074221.29326-1-kurt@linutronix.de> MIME-Version: 1.0 Precedence: bulk List-ID: X-Mailing-List: netdev@vger.kernel.org Add a basic DSA driver for Hirschmann Hellcreek switches. Those switches are implementing features needed for Time Sensitive Networking (TSN) such as support for the Time Precision Protocol and various shapers like the Time Aware Shaper. This driver includes basic support for networking: * VLAN handling * FDB handling * Port statistics * STP * Phylink Signed-off-by: Kurt Kanzenbach Reviewed-by: Vladimir Oltean Reviewed-by: Florian
